Backing up files from OneDrive

On this page, you will learn how to back up your files from OneDrive.

To back up your data, follow these steps:

  1. Check how much storage space is occupied
  2. Back up your data

1. Check how much storage space is in use

Step 1
Log in to OneDrive with something@students.rwth-aachen.de:

Screenshot of the M365 login screen.

Step 2
Select the settings icon:

Screenshot of the OneDrive start page. The settings are located in the top taskbar next to the help page.

Step 3
Select OneDrive settings:

Screenshot of the settings menu. "OneDrive settings" is the first item in the OneDrive section.

Step 4
Select More settings:

Screenshot of the OneDrive settings. The tab "More settings" can be found under the "Notifications" tab.

Step 5
Click on Storage metrics:

Screenshot of the "More settings" tab.

Step 6
The storage space used is displayed here:

Screenshot of the storage metrics. Your folders are listed in a table. The "% of parent" column shows how much storage space each folder occupies. The total storage space used is also displayed.

Step 7
If the storage space you are using is larger than expected, it is probably due to older file versions. You can check this by clicking on Version History of the respective file:

Screenshot of the storage metrics. The "Version history" button appears next to "Last modified" for files. Nothing is displayed in this column for folders.

Step 8
In order to delete all versions except for the current one, click on Delete all Versions:

Screenshot of the version history. The versions are listed in a table. The "Delete all versions" button is located above the table.

 
 

Please note:

It is not immediately displayed that less storage space is being used. This can take up to 24 hours.


2. Back up your data

Step 1
Open the OneDrive Startpage.

Step 2
Click on My files on the left-hand side:

Screenshot of the OneDrive start page. "My files" is located in the menu under your name, between "Home" and "Shared".

Step 3
Select all files, then click on Download.

Step 4
Save the ZIP file on your computer.

 

Please note:

Only the latest versions from the version history will be downloaded. Older files from the version history will not be saved.
